La femme de mon mari
2000
1h 45m
Four years ago, the French authorities officially declared the death of Diane, taken hostage during a trip to South America. Her husband, Bruno, is about to bury this painful past. He is going to marry Marie, with whom he has opened a hotel-restaurant. But suddenly, Diane reappears. After moments of stupor and emotion, Bruno is overwhelmed by these two women who attract him and want, each, to keep him.
